Overview
Join us for a tour of Celtic Renewables Biorefinery in Grangemouth, Scotland. This first-of-a-kind plant converts by-products & waste into bio acetone & bio butanol. This demonstrator biorefinery will enable build and operation of larger scale biorefineries – a significant milestone towards growing a sustainable bioeconomy, here in Scotland.
Open to professionals, academics, and students, this event offers valuable insight into the operation of a real-world green chemical plant.
